AKA Scrumpy. A medium dry still cider only available on draught or in 2 or 4 litre plastic containers drawn from the barrel.
ABV varies but is usually 6.0%-6.5%

BIAB at Newcastle Beer and Cider Festival 10Apr2025. Golden amber colour, bubbly white rim and aroma of leathery funk, apple. Taste is sweetish, mellow, ripe apple, barnyard funk, mucky, leather with soft tannins. Medium bodied, low carbonation, medium dry tannic finish. Nicely drinkable

Polycask @ GBBF 2012, Great British Beer Festival, London Olympia, Hammersmith Road, London, England W14 8UX.Light unclear medium orange yellow colour with virtually no head. Aroma is moderate apple, sweet apple, light horse blanket and cheese. Flavor is moderate sweet with a average duration, swet apple, wood - oak. Body is medium, texture is oily, carbonation is flat.
